How can people and places be better protected from increasing risks of climate change, rising sea levels and flooding?
ICE Nottingham, Leicester, Derby (NLD) branch and guest speaker, Dr David Cobby will take a closer look at the Broadland Futures Initiative (BFI) and the plans being implemented to embed climate adaptation into flood risk management.
The Initiative is made up of public consultation responses, extensive technical studies, legislation and guidance.
BFI is a partnership for future flood risk management in the Broadland area. The main goal of the partnership is to agree on future flood risk management that better copes with changing climate and rising sea levels, producing a plan defining flood risk management policy and actions.
